ADHD is often accompanied by psychiatric complications, which can complicate diagnosis and treatment. Examples of such disorders are oppositional defiant disorder, conduct disorder, disruptive mood dysregulation disorder, developmental coordination disorder, disorders of the tic, reading and language disorders, and the use of drugs. In the initial consultation, a physician will determine if the patient's symptoms may be related to any other psychiatric disorders.

ADHD sufferers usually have similar symptoms as other personality disorders, such as emotional control and impulsivity. It is important to separate these two conditions, since the underlying disorder can impact the way a patient responds to treatment. Some researchers believe that BPD and ADHD may be related in certain cases and early diagnosis and treatment may prevent this from occurring. It is important to ensure that an individual with ADHD receives the correct diagnosis and treatment as soon as is possible.
